Changing CPT code on Super Bill
AnsweredWhen I previously asked about creating CPT codes to reflect the same service, but different lengths of time (e.g., 92507 for 30 min; 92507 for 45 min), I was given the advice below from SP:
"At this time, our platform will not allow you to add the same service code more than once. However, I can suggest an alternative workflow.
To create different session lengths and prices for the same CPT code you can create a new service code using the CPT code with a slight alteration. To do this you can go to Settings > Billing & Services > Services > Add New Service and type in something like "97124 +", then click Add New Code.
I recommend adding a symbol to the end of the CPT because it can be easily edited in the event that you need to create a claim for insurance. Once you have added the code, you can fill in the description and pricing details accordingly. To do this, go to the client's Overview page > + Create New > Claim/CMS1500. The claim will then appear. In the services section, you can edit the text. You can delete the "+" beside of the CPT code."
A NEW RELATED QUESTION...
I followed this advice and created a CPT code with a slight alteration (e.g., 92507-L). However, I need to be able to delete the L on the superbill. I don't file claims - I give the Super Bill to the client for them to file their own claim. How can I delete this "alteration?"
